There is a small row right up front to the entrance for handicap parking. However, those fill up quick. Best thing to do is they allow for people to drive to the front for a drop off area where someone you're with can drop you off and then they can park. If you are alone I suggest you get there early enough for the handicap parking. The Boy Scouts also offer assistance and will wheelchair people to and from their cars during pageant season. Also there are shuttles in the parking lot during pageant season as well.
Typically about 50 yds from handicapped parking. . There are people to help you though.
